Fix login page in dark mode (#197)

This commit is contained in:
Hakan Shehu
2025-08-29 16:36:25 +02:00
committed by GitHub
parent 4a2ac3f1ed
commit 0d62b5c8bb
3 changed files with 7 additions and 5 deletions

View File

@@ -16,8 +16,8 @@ export const Login = () => {
return ( return (
<div className="grid h-screen min-h-screen w-full grid-cols-5"> <div className="grid h-screen min-h-screen w-full grid-cols-5">
<div className="col-span-2 flex items-center justify-center bg-zinc-950"> <div className="col-span-2 flex items-center justify-center bg-foreground">
<h1 className="font-neotrax text-6xl text-white">colanode</h1> <h1 className="font-neotrax text-6xl text-background">colanode</h1>
</div> </div>
<div className="col-span-3 flex items-center justify-center py-12"> <div className="col-span-3 flex items-center justify-center py-12">
<div className="mx-auto grid w-96 gap-6"> <div className="mx-auto grid w-96 gap-6">

View File

@@ -92,7 +92,7 @@ export const ServerDropdown = ({
onChange(server.domain); onChange(server.domain);
} }
}} }}
className="group/server flex w-full flex-grow flex-row items-center gap-3 rounded-md border-b border-input p-2 cursor-pointer hover:bg-accent" className="group/server flex w-full flex-grow flex-row items-center gap-3 p-2 cursor-pointer hover:bg-accent"
> >
<div className="flex flex-grow items-center gap-3"> <div className="flex flex-grow items-center gap-3">
<ServerAvatar <ServerAvatar
@@ -108,7 +108,7 @@ export const ServerDropdown = ({
</div> </div>
</div> </div>
<button <button
className="text-muted-foreground opacity-0 group-hover/server:opacity-100 hover:bg-accent size-8 flex items-center justify-center rounded-md cursor-pointer" className="text-muted-foreground opacity-0 group-hover/server:opacity-100 hover:bg-input size-8 flex items-center justify-center rounded-md cursor-pointer"
onClick={(e) => { onClick={(e) => {
e.stopPropagation(); e.stopPropagation();
e.preventDefault(); e.preventDefault();

View File

@@ -80,7 +80,9 @@ export const ServerSettingsDialog = ({
variant="default" variant="default"
className={cn( className={cn(
'cursor-pointer select-none', 'cursor-pointer select-none',
isAvailable ? 'bg-emerald-500' : 'bg-destructive' isAvailable
? 'bg-emerald-500 dark:bg-emerald-700'
: 'bg-destructive'
)} )}
> >
{server.state?.isAvailable ? 'Available' : 'Unavailable'} {server.state?.isAvailable ? 'Available' : 'Unavailable'}